mirror of
https://github.com/chenasraf/dotfiles.git
synced 2026-05-18 01:29:06 +00:00
chore: small improvements
refactor: use var in nc-backup command chore: highlight zsh as zsh again
This commit is contained in:
@@ -1,6 +1,6 @@
|
||||
au BufRead,BufNewFile *.arb set filetype=json
|
||||
au BufRead,BufNewFile Brewfile set filetype=ruby
|
||||
au BufRead,BufNewFile *.zsh set filetype=bash
|
||||
" au BufRead,BufNewFile *.zsh set filetype=bash
|
||||
au BufRead,BufNewFile Makefile set filetype=make noexpandtab shiftwidth=4 softtabstop=0
|
||||
au BufRead,BufNewFile *.md set filetype=markdown
|
||||
au BufRead,BufNewFile *.mdx set filetype=markdown
|
||||
|
||||
@@ -20,15 +20,18 @@ nc-dev-pretty-logs() {
|
||||
}
|
||||
|
||||
nc-backup() {
|
||||
if [ ! -d "/Volumes/2T SSD/Nextcloud/" ]; then
|
||||
drive="/Volumes/2T SSD"
|
||||
if [ ! -d "$drive/Nextcloud/" ]; then
|
||||
echo "Mount the 2T SSD first!"
|
||||
exit 1
|
||||
fi
|
||||
|
||||
rsync -avhz --delete --delete-excluded --partial --progress -e ssh \
|
||||
--exclude 'appdata_*/' \
|
||||
--exclude '._*' \
|
||||
spider.casraf.dev:/mnt/ncdata/ \
|
||||
"/Volumes/2T SSD/Nextcloud/"
|
||||
"$drive/Nextcloud/"
|
||||
find "$drive" -type f -name '._*' -exec rm -f -- {} +
|
||||
}
|
||||
|
||||
nc-aio-force-update() {
|
||||
|
||||
Reference in New Issue
Block a user